Monolithic These three images are taken at the Taal Monument situated in Paarl in Southern Africa. The monument was officially opened in 1975 and commemorates the Afrikaans language of South Africa as a separate entity to Dutch. I found the monuments sculptural lines, scale and architectural style enigmatic. With these images I have sought to convey an outer-worldly feel, a place of worship in another universe, ancient or futurist. The photos have been processed in black and white as I feel the monochromatic tonality enhances the surreal as well as keeping in line with the minimalistic theme of the series.
